A cruise aboard the iconic Waimarie Paddle Steamer is undoubtedly one of the most authentic ways to experience Whanganui River’s scenery and history.
Salvaged from the bottom of the Whanganui River where she sat for around 50 years, the Waimarie Paddle Steamer (previously known as PS Waimarie) was restored to her former glory and re-launched in 2000 to make her New Zealand’s only authentic coal-fired paddle steamer in operation. Today, we can but dream of the hustle and bustle of the trading settlers and iwi who knew the Waimarie Paddle Steamer of old. Instead we can enjoy her resurrection with a leisurely river cruise more fitting to her stately grace. Loved by adults and children alike, a scheduled or private charter cruise on the Waimarie Paddle Steamer offers a unique view of Wanganui.
